Registered Agent Requirements

Choosing a designated agent is crucial for compliance and legal notifications. Each state has distinct registered agent criteria that typically include having a physical address within the state where the business is incorporated. This address cannot be a P.O. Box, ensuring that there is a dependable location for serving legal documents. Additionally, the registered agent is required to be available during normal business hours to accept service of process and other crucial correspondence on behalf of the business.

The responsibilities of a registered agent go beyond only receiving mail. They play a vital role in confirming that businesses stay compliant with state regulations by sending legal documents, tax notices, and yearly report reminders to business owners. A dependable registered agent can also help manage business entity compliance by offering timely reminders for yearly filings and changes to state regulations that affect the business's standing.

Cost and Charges of Designated Agents

When considering designated agent services, one should crucial to grasp the associated costs and fees, that can vary widely based on the provider and the specific services offered. In general, the cost for a registered agent can range from as low as $50 to over $500 per year. This variation in price often reflects the breadth of services offered, such as compliance reminders, annual report filings, and handling sensitive legal documents. It's recommend evaluating what is part of in the pricing structure to prevent unexpected expenses later on.
